**Subject: StormRelay fan-out fix shipping tonight**

Team — tonight's release fixes the weather-alert fan-out so duplicate advisories no longer reach subscribers twice. If customers report missing alerts after the rollout, it's likely the new dedup window; ask them for the alert timestamp and escalate to the platform channel. No action needed otherwise. Expect brief delivery delays during the 22:00 deploy. The release build is listed below.

session token of kahog-bahif = htk9_f63daec35

Night-shift staff: Floor 4 of the Tellhaven Building opens this week. After 21:00, access is via the rear stairwell only; the lifts are locked out overnight during the settling period. Complete a walk-through of the new floor once per shift and log it. The stairwell keypad accepts the code below.

badge for yahop-fawep: bdg-XBKXI-68071

# Flaglight Rollouts — Approvals

Quick version for on-call: any rollout touching more than 5% of traffic needs an approval in Flaglight before the ramp continues. Kill switches don't need approval — just flip them and note it in the incident channel. Scheduled ramps pause automatically if error budget burns hot. If you're stuck at 2 a.m. with a pending approval, there's one person authorized to override, and that's the approver below.

account owner for tagep-bafof: Norael Gilax Juleth

Welcome to the facilities desk at Branwick House! Quick heads-up for your first week: the lobby turnstiles were upgraded last month to the new Gatewyn readers, and they're a bit picky. Tap slowly, don't swipe like it's a card machine. If someone's badge won't scan, walk them through the side gate and log it in the desk binder. For that gate, you'll need the temporary pass code below.

staff pass of tajog-bahap = bdg-GTUUI-82661